说明
判断一个变量是否已设置,
即变量已被声明,且其值不为 null
。
如果一个变量已经被使用 unset() 释放,它将不再被认为已设置。
若使用 isset()
测试一个被赋值为 null
的变量,将返回 false
。
同时要注意的是 null 字符("\0"
)并不等同于
PHP 的 null
常量。
如果一次传入多个参数,那么
isset() 只有在全部参数都已被设置时返回 true
。 计算过程从左至右,中途遇到未设置的变量时就会立即停止。

示例
示例 #1 isset() 例子
<?php
$var = '';
// 结果为 TRUE,所以后边的文本将被打印出来。
if (isset($var)) {
echo "This var is set so I will print.";
}
// 在后边的例子中,我们将使用 var_dump 输出 isset() 的返回值。
// the return value of isset().
$a = "test";
$b = "anothertest";
var_dump(isset($a)); // TRUE
var_dump(isset($a, $b)); // TRUE
unset ($a);
var_dump(isset($a)); // FALSE
var_dump(isset($a, $b)); // FALSE
$foo = NULL;
var_dump(isset($foo)); // FALSE
?>
这对于数组中的元素也同样有效:
<?php
$a = array ('test' => 1, 'hello' => NULL, 'pie' => array('a' => 'apple'));
var_dump(isset($a['test'])); // TRUE
var_dump(isset($a['foo'])); // FALSE
var_dump(isset($a['hello'])); // FALSE
// 键 'hello' 的值等于 NULL,所以被认为是未置值的。
// 如果想检测 NULL 键值,可以试试下边的方法。
var_dump(array_key_exists('hello', $a)); // TRUE
// Checking deeper array values
var_dump(isset($a['pie']['a'])); // TRUE
var_dump(isset($a['pie']['b'])); // FALSE
var_dump(isset($a['cake']['a']['b'])); // FALSE
?>
示例 #2 在字符串位移中使用 isset()
<?php
$expected_array_got_string = 'somestring';
var_dump(isset($expected_array_got_string['some_key']));
var_dump(isset($expected_array_got_string[0]));
var_dump(isset($expected_array_got_string['0']));
var_dump(isset($expected_array_got_string[0.5]));
var_dump(isset($expected_array_got_string['0.5']));
var_dump(isset($expected_array_got_string['0 Mostel']));
?>
以上示例会输出:
bool(false) bool(true) bool(true) bool(true) bool(false) bool(false)

The new (as of PHP7) 'null coalesce operator' allows shorthand isset. You can use it like so:
<?php
// Fetches the value of $_GET['user'] and returns 'nobody'
// if it does not exist.
$username = $_GET['user'] ?? 'nobody';
// This is equivalent to:
$username = isset($_GET['user']) ? $_GET['user'] : 'nobody';
// Coalescing can be chained: this will return the first
// defined value out of $_GET['user'], $_POST['user'], and
// 'nobody'.
$username = $_GET['user'] ?? $_POST['user'] ?? 'nobody';
?>

You can safely use isset to check properties and subproperties of objects directly. So instead of writing
isset($abc) && isset($abc->def) && isset($abc->def->ghi)
or in a shorter form
isset($abc, $abc->def, $abc->def->ghi)
you can just write
isset ($abc->def->ghi)
without raising any errors, warnings or notices.
Examples
<?php
$abc = (object) array("def" => 123);
var_dump(isset($abc)); // bool(true)
var_dump(isset($abc->def)); // bool(true)
var_dump(isset($abc->def->ghi)); // bool(false)
var_dump(isset($abc->def->ghi->jkl)); // bool(false)
var_dump(isset($def)); // bool(false)
var_dump(isset($def->ghi)); // bool(false)
var_dump(isset($def->ghi->jkl)); // bool(false)
var_dump($abc); // object(stdClass)#1 (1) { ["def"] => int(123) }
var_dump($abc->def); // int(123)
var_dump($abc->def->ghi); // null / E_NOTICE: Trying to get property of non-object
var_dump($abc->def->ghi->jkl); // null / E_NOTICE: Trying to get property of non-object
var_dump($def); // null / E_NOTICE: Trying to get property of non-object
var_dump($def->ghi); // null / E_NOTICE: Trying to get property of non-object
var_dump($def->ghi->jkl); // null / E_NOTICE: Trying to get property of non-object
?>

If you have
<?PHP
class Foo
{
protected $data = array('bar' => null);
function __get($p)
{
if( isset($this->data[$p]) ) return $this->data[$p];
}
}
?>
and
<?PHP
$foo = new Foo;
echo isset($foo->bar);
?>
will always echo 'false'. because the isset() accepts VARIABLES as it parameters, but in this case, $foo->bar is NOT a VARIABLE. it is a VALUE returned from the __get() method of the class Foo. thus the isset($foo->bar) expreesion will always equal 'false'.

1) Note that isset($var) doesn't distinguish the two cases when $var is undefined, or is null. Evidence is in the following code.
<?php
unset($undefined);
$null = null;
if (true === isset($undefined)){echo 'isset($undefined) === true'} else {echo 'isset($undefined) === false'); // 'isset($undefined) === false'
if (true === isset($null)){echo 'isset($null) === true'} else {echo 'isset($null) === false'); // 'isset($null) === false'
?>
2) If you want to distinguish undefined variable with a defined variable with a null value, then use array_key_exist
<?php
unset($undefined);
$null = null;
if (true !== array_key_exists('undefined', get_defined_vars())) {echo '$undefined does not exist';} else {echo '$undefined exists';} // '$undefined does not exist'
if (true === array_key_exists('null', get_defined_vars())) {echo '$null exists';} else {echo '$null does not exist';} // '$null exists'
?>

Note: isset() only checks variables as anything else will result in a parse error. In other words, the following will not work: isset(trim($name)).
isset() is the opposite of is_null($var) , except that no warning is generated when the variable is not set.
